概括
患者在护理目标对话中的情绪表达揭示了关键的心理社会背景. 了解这些情绪有助于临床医生更好地支持患者的价值观和治疗偏好.
科学领域:
- 抚慰性护理是一种缓解性护理.
- 心理社会瘤学
- 在医疗保健领域的沟通
背景情况:
- 限制生命的慢性疾病给患者带来了重大的心理和社会压力.
- 在重症监护讨论期间,心理社会问题经常通过情绪表达来传达.
研究的目的:
- 在护理对话的目标中,识别和描述意味着心理社会背景的情感表达.
- 了解患者的情绪如何与他们的价值观和偏好在治疗决策中的关系.
主要方法:
- 从关怀目标对话中对26个成绩单进行了定性分析.
- 使用了"沟通指南的目标",来自ADAPT的先进系统缓解与息治疗试验.
- 采用了诱导和演方法,并开发了一个代码书来检查表达的情绪.
主要成果:
- 心理社会背景的四个主要主题出现了:接受疾病,感觉像一个负担,疾病过渡和患病.
- 在患者的表情中观察到积极和消极的情绪影响.
- 情感感受往往是不引起的,强调了它们的意义.
结论:
- 患者在护理目标中的情感感受对话是心理社会背景的关键指标.
- 识别这些情绪可以提高临床医生支持患者目标和偏好的能力.
- 这种理解可以改善息治疗中的共享决策.

Antipsychotic drugs are a crucial treatment method for acute and chronic psychoses, bipolar illness, and behavioral disorders. The selection of these drugs depends on several factors, including the state of the disease, clinical judgment, possible drug interactions, and the patient's sensitivity to adverse effects. In immediate scenarios, such as delirium and dementia, short-term treatment with low doses of high-potency typical or atypical agents can effectively manage symptom exacerbation.
